Dandy John’s music finds itself sweetly lodged between classic folk pop and soul. A mix of The Beatles, Elton, Queen, Dylan and Weird Al all rolled up into one soul-stirring experience.
The opening track on his debut album, DandyWorld, is ‘Together’ warms the soul like a cup of hot chocolate on a cold night. Minimal, honest and reflective, the track stirs up feelings of love and, of course, togetherness. Evocative piano melodies, sublte synths and John’s unique vocal tenor and simple lyrics hit deep and true. He sings all the right words that make you not feel so alone. The chorus hits this point home with conviction – ‘Together, you’l never be alone. Together, we are really strong’. In a fragmenting world, this track is a heartening reminder that our greatest strength is our collective existence.
‘Freak’ swerves fantastically into an upbeat dance-pop vibe. John has you tapping your foot, nodding along in the groove; perhaps his words resonate deeply with some of us. John bravely declares, ‘He’s a Freak’, highlighting that dynamic, enigmatic type of guy. The one who turns heads wherever he goes. Musically, its a retro beats-powered track that feels like something out of an 80s pop album but with a modern soul. John’s witty, razor-sharp lyricism makes for an entertaining listen.
‘Children’, opens appropriately with the sounds of kids playing and laughing. A cinematic, sweeping, hopeful opus that conveys just how important it is for us (Adults) to nurture, encourage and allow (get out of the way) for their growth. After all, as he sings in a hopeful vocals, ‘They’re the future of the world’. An intelligent track that’s a must-listen for anyone who cares to understand why Children matter so much.
Switching tracks, ‘Parents’ pays it dues to those who brought us up with unconditional love, affection and support. Keeping true to the soulful vibe of the album, John speaks from the heart here, from the perspective of a child. Expressing its unbridled emotion for all the gifts it receives from its parents. At over 6 mins, this is a journey of a track, flowing beautifully on piano-led arrangements. Spacious, honest and touching, this is one of our favorites on this album.
‘Soulmate’ tunes back into retro, playful vibes. Infused with a disco soul, this track is whimsical, nonchalant and fabulous. John’s gift of taking a concept and riding with it is truly awesome. This is a track made for spontaneous jams and maddening moments of desire and connection.
‘Crank’ has John going deeper down the whimsical rabbit hole. A satirical track, making light of the madness we find ourselves exhibiting in our lives. Weird, wonderful and yet so warm, a standout track that will have you ‘cranking’ up the volume here!
